×






PieTrader

Democratizing hedge fund level analysis tools for everyone

search

(contoh: TLKM)



About
PT Teknologi Karya Digital Nusa Tbk engages in the IT transportation telematics and systems development activities. The company provides transit management and transportation payment solutions; software as a service platform; and business process outsourcing services, as well as Internet of Things (IoTs) and telematics smart bus. The company provides transit management and transportation payment solutions; software as a service platform; and business process outsourcing services, as well as Internet of Things (IoTs) and telematics smart bus. PT Teknologi Karya Digital Nusa Tbk was founded in 2011 and is headquartered in North Jakarta, Indonesia..

Info Profile
Name Teknologi Karya Digital Nusa Tbk.
Sector Technology
Industry Software & IT Services
Code I1
Latest Quarterly 03/31/2025

Shareholder Tracker
Name Latest % A Month Ago %
PT. Daya Kemilau Nusantara Investama 73.32 73.32
Public < 5% 26.53 26.53
David Santoso 0.11 0.11
Rudy Budiman Setiawan 0.04 0.04
Others 0.01 0.0
Shareholder Class
Classification Latest % Previous %
Institution 73.32 73.32
Retail 26.53 26.53
Individual 0.15 0.15
Management 0.0 0.0
Revenue Source 2023 2022
Products 82.3% 63.6%
Service 17.7% 36.4%
Others 0.0% 0.0%

Revenue Region 2023 2022
Indonesia 100.0% 100.0%
Others 0.0% 0.0%



Valuation Ratios Rank
P/S 1.80 # 16 / 37
EV_EBITDA 10.78 # 7 / 37
PER 25.26 # 9 / 37
PBV 1.30 # 16 / 37
DER 0.32 # 16 / 37

Profitability Ratios Rank
NPM % 7.2 # 11 / 37
ROA % 4.0 # 12 / 37
ROE % 5.2 # 18 / 37


Year DPS Yield [%]
Stock TRON TRON

Timeframe Performance
1W % -4.8
1Mo % -17.5
3Mo % -20.2
1Yr % -10.8

Pivot Points
R2 121
R1 111
S1 91
S2 81





Link download Laporan Keuangan emiten

Peers Comparison

Stocks PER Market Cap EV Revenue EBITDA Net Profit
TRON 25.26 354 B 426 B 163 B 34 B 12 B
DCII 215.66 374.25 T 375.71 T 3,094 B 2,217 B 1,675 B
GOTO -57.00 73.00 T 67.83 T 16,923 B 1,572 B -1,133 B
BELI -20.53 54.35 T 60.06 T 18,775 B -1,887 B -2,553 B
MLPT 253.51 44.39 T 46.61 T 3,155 B 354 B 254 B
EMTK 1.99 34.99 T 23.10 T 15,756 B 2,271 B 14,537 B